The Law of Free Will: Honoring Individual Sovereignty
Every sentient being is endowed with the inherent right to free will – the autonomy to choose their path, beliefs, and actions. This right, however, is not absolute. It operates within the bounds of universal harmony, meaning one's free will must not infringe upon the free will, health, or well-being of others. This law demands mutual respect for individual sovereignty. Even when we observe someone making choices we perceive as detrimental to themselves, such as engaging in unhealthy habits, the Law of Free Will compels us to respect their journey. Intervention, no matter how well-intentioned, without consent, breaches this fundamental principle.
The Law of Non-Intervention: The Ethics of Energy Exchange

Perhaps the most misunderstood, yet critical, is the Law of Non-Intervention. This law stipulates that we cannot impose our will or energy upon another without their explicit permission. This extends beyond physical actions to energetic and spiritual interventions. Sending unsolicited healing, or even praying for someone's redemption without their consent, technically contravenes this law. Such an act, even if born of love and concern, can immediately trigger the Law of Karma for the sender, creating an energetic imbalance. It's a powerful reminder that while compassion is essential, wisdom in application is paramount. Ethical Healing for a World in Flux
Given these stringent spiritual parameters, how can we effectively send healing to a suffering world or a loved one? The answer lies in mindful intention and respectful alignment with universal law. It is permissible and encouraged to send healing to collectives, such as "all innocents caught up in a war or catastrophe," because this targets a general energetic field without infringing on individual free will. However, the manner of asking is crucial.
When sending healing, it must always be for the person's or collective's "highest and best," delivered "in the highest and best way, with divine ease and grace." This specific phrasing ensures that the energy aligns with the soul's learning journey and is received in a way that truly serves their ultimate good, without imposing a specific outcome.
Furthermore, the intention must be "witnessed." This act of calling upon a higher energetic presence, such as the Angelic realm, validates and amplifies the intention within the cosmic framework, ensuring its alignment with divine order.
Victoria Cochrane provides a powerful example of such an intention:
- "Mother, Father God, Creator of All That Is, I hold the intention that healing be sent to all innocents, (or, if you have permission, state the person’s name) for their highest and best, in the highest and best way with divine, ease and grace. I call in the Angelic realm to be witness, thank you it is done, it is done, it is done."
This precise articulation respects free will, avoids karmic entanglement, and optimizes the flow of healing energy.
